Improve drainage of cemeteries in Coventry

Petition Details

St Pauls and Lenton Lane cemeteries in Coventry are suffering flooding and in a poor state of disrepair. Coventry Council needs to supply more funding to improve drainage and improve upkeep of graves and grounds.

This is disrespectful to those at rest there and traumatising for families visiting.

This petition was rejected

The Government e-Petitions Team gave the following reason:

We can't accept your petition because the UK Government and Parliament aren't responsible for the issue you raise. Local cemeteries are the responsibility of your local council.

You could raise your issue with a local councillor, who represents you. You can use this page to find out who your local councillors are, and how to contact them:
